Design a stock trading service that must have high availability, low latency, etc. Functional requirements included being able to sell and buy a stock, seeing the live price of a stock, then some follow up questions included seeing your portfolio of stocks and balances, seeing the historical price of a given stock. It was pretty much all done in 30 minutes, so was extremely rushed and the interviewer didn't want me to focus on API, Core entities and any deep dives, and wanted all high level stuff and clarifying questions
System DesignMid-level
Design a Stock Trading Service
Design a high-availability, low-latency stock trading service that allows users to buy/sell stocks, view live prices, manage portfolios, and access historical data.
Contextos reais
Onde essa pergunta já apareceu
Use esses exemplos para entender em que contexto ela costuma cair e adaptar sua prática.
Amazonmidfev. de 2025
Anexos públicos
Materiais associados
Nenhum anexo público associado a esta pergunta.
Próximo passo
Depois de treinar essa pergunta, vale abrir outras do mesmo tipo e da mesma senioridade para comparar padrões de resposta.
Isso ajuda a sair da memorização de uma resposta só e entrar em repertório real de entrevista.
Continue a preparação com o banco completo
No app você encontra perguntas parecidas, compara empresas e aprofunda essa busca com mais filtros.